    Abstract: Light-duty liquid detergents derived from metathesized natural oil feedstocks are disclosed. The detergents comprise water, at least one anionic surfactant, and at least one secondary surfactant derived from a metathesis-derived C10-C17 monounsaturated acid or its ester derivatives. In particular, the secondary surfactant is selected from C10 amidoamines, quaternized C10 or C12 amidoamines, C12 amidoamine oxides, C12 sulfobetaines, C12 amidoamine sulfobetaines, and C12 alkanolamides. The detergents noted above rival or outperform commercial baselines in standard foam tests for liquid detergents, particularly those used for dishwashing.

    Abstract: Laundry detergents useful for cold-water cleaning and boosted bargain detergents are disclosed. The detergents include a surfactant composition derived from a met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or their ester derivatives. For fatty alkyl ester sulfonate-containing detergents, the composition is selected from C10 betaines, C12 or C16 amidoamines, C12 ethanolamine amides, C16 amidoamine sulfonates, C18 diamidoamine dioxides, quaternized C18 diamidoamine betaines, sulfonated C18 low-EO fatty ester alkoxylates, C18 amidoamine carboxylates, and amidoamine oxides and sulfobetaines derived from cross-metathesis of palm or soybean oil. The bargain detergents include a performance booster selected from C12 low-EO fatty ester alkoxylate sulfonates, C18 amidoamine oxide esters, C18 amidoamine oxide carboxylates, and amidoamine sulfobetaines made from self metathesized palm or soybean oil.

    Abstract: Esteramine compositions and their derivatives are disclosed. The esteramines comprise a reaction product of a met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or their ester derivatives with a tertiary alkanolamine. Derivatives made by quaternizing, sulfonating, alkoxylating, sulfating, and/or sulfitating the esteramines are also disclosed. In one aspect, the ester derivative of the C10-C17 monounsaturated acid or octadecene-1,18-dioic acid is a lower alkyl ester. In other aspects, the ester derivative is a modified triglyceride made by self-metathesis of a natural oil or an unsaturated triglyceride made by cross-metathesis of a natural oil with an olefin. The esteramines and derivatives are valuable for a wide variety of end uses, including cleaners, fabric treatment, hair conditioning, personal care (liquid cleansing products, conditioning bars, oral care products), antimicrobial compositions, agricultural uses, and oil field applications.

    Abstract: Alkoxylated fatty ester compositions are disclosed. In one aspect, the compositions comprise a reaction product of a met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or their ester derivatives with one or more alkylene oxides in the presence of an insertion catalyst to give an alkoxylated fatty ester. In another aspect, the met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or its ester derivative is reacted with a glycol ether or a glycol ether alkoxylate, to give an alkoxylated fatty ester. In yet another aspect, the metathesis-derived C10-C17 monounsaturated acid or octadecene-1,18-dioic acid is reacted with one or more alkylene oxides to give a fatty acid alkoxylate, followed by etherification of the fatty acid alkoxylate.

    Abstract: Aqueous glyphosate formulations comprising a surfactant derived from metathesized natural oil feedstocks are disclosed. The formulations comprise a glyphosate salt, water, and a surfactant derived from a met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or their ester derivatives. The surfactant is selected from C10 or C12 amine oxides, C10 or C12 quats, C10, C12, or C16 amidoamines, C10 or C12 amidoamine oxides, C10 imidazoline quats, C10 or C12 amidoamine quats, C10, C12, or C16 betaines, C16 amidoamine betaines, C18 diamidoamines, C18 diamidoamine oxides, C18 diamidoamine diquats, C18 diamidoamine oxide quats, C18 diamidoamine oxide betaines, Cis diamidoamine monobetaines, C18 diamidoamine monobetaine quats, C18 ester amidoamine quats, and amidoamines and their oxidized or quaternized derivatives made from self- or cross-metathesized palm or soybean oil.

    Abstract: Aqueous hard surface cleaner compositions derived from metathesized natural oil feedstocks are disclosed. In one aspect, the compositions comprise at least one anionic surfactant derived from a metathesis-derived C10-C17 monounsaturated acid, 5 octadecene-1,18-dioic acid, or their ester derivatives. In another aspect, aqueous hard surface cleaners comprising at least one nonionic or amphoteric surfactant derived from a metathesis-derived C10-C17 monounsaturated acid, octadecene-1,18-dioic acid, or their ester derivatives are disclosed. The aqueous cleaners noted above rival or outperform commercial baselines in a Gardner straight-line washability test. Industrial degreasers comprising a C10 or C12 amide solvent and derived from a metathesis-derived C10-C17 monounsaturated acid are superior to commercial standards.
